I'd say the best idea for a game like this is just to put it away as early as you can and pull people so nobody gets hurt, plus get the young guys some reps in live game action to get them ready. That's how you create depth, give young guys experience early. That's part of why Highlands always has depth, because their JV players play the second half of every game, so by the time the season ends they have about as many snaps as the starters under their belts.

As far as coming out passing, I feel like we would get more of a challenge throwing passes in practice against our own DBs than Greenup County's.

No disrespect to Greenup, but they're in a down cycle. Been there, know the feeling. Like most programs in EKY, they're just a good coaching hire from returning to relevance. But the administration has to make the play and back the play once they make it (i.e. committing to facility improvements, standardizing and supporting the feeder programs). Johnson Central serves as an example: you CAN take a school that has been traditionally somewhere between terrible and mediocre at football for decades and turn it into a consistent winner with the right leadership. But it takes a top-down, system-wide commitment.
